The Sigma Mixer is extensively recognized for its capability to process heavy, sticky, and highly viscous products that would certainly be impossible or hard to blend in standard equipment. Its durable style usually includes 2 sigma-shaped blades that turn within a horizontal trough, collaborating to knead, layer, and compress dense items. This makes it especially beneficial in markets that handle dough-like materials, rubber compounds, sealers, putties, and specialty chemicals. Unlike mixers made for free-flowing products, the Sigma Mixer stands out where intense mechanical pressure is needed to achieve uniform mixing. The mixing activity not only spreads ingredients extensively but likewise helps establish appearance and consistency in products where specific rheology matters. For producers, this suggests reputable efficiency when producing products that require close control over viscosity and homogeneity.
The Ribbon Mixer, on the various other hand, is much better matched to completely dry powders, granules, and light pastes. It uses a horizontal U-shaped trough with a central rotating shaft fitted with outer and inner helical ribbons that move product in contrary directions. This arrangement produces an effective convective blending pattern, enabling active ingredients to be combined promptly and evenly. Ribbon Mixers are popular in markets that need bulk blending of powders such as flavors, flour blends, detergents, fertilizers, and chemical formulations. One of the primary advantages of a Ribbon Mixer is its relatively easy operation and high throughput capability. When manufacturers need to mix huge quantities without extreme warm generation or product degradation, this sort of mixer can be a superb selection. It is especially useful when uniformity across batches is crucial, as the layout sustains repeatable and predictable outcomes.
While the Sigma Mixer and Ribbon Mixer each fix different mixing challenges, the Planetary Mixer offers an additional technique that is especially helpful for hard and thick blends requiring thorough scratching and folding. In a Planetary Mixer, one or even more mixing devices turn around their own axes while additionally orbiting around the mixing dish, comparable to how earths relocate around the sun. This dual-motion system offers remarkable protection of the mixing vessel, decreasing dead areas and improving the mixing of materials that cling to the sides or bottom of the dish.
A Plastic Recycling Machine plays a just as crucial however completely various function in industrial operations. As ecological problems and source effectiveness become more main to manufacturing, plastic recycling equipment has actually become crucial for transforming thrown out plastic right into recyclable basic material. A Plastic Recycling Machine commonly brings out numerous steps, consisting of shredding, washing, melting, filtering, and pelletizing, relying on the system style and the kind of plastic being processed. By transforming waste plastics into functional pellets or reprocessed material, these equipments assist reduce landfill worry, lower reliance on virgin material, and create economic worth from waste streams. The importance of these makers expands past sustainability; they also sustain round production versions, where products continue to be in operation for as lengthy as feasible. This makes Plastic Recycling Machines a critical part of the wider change towards greener and more resource-conscious production.
